How To Choose The Best Speciality Coffee Maker
Selecting a speciality coffee maker involves considering how you like to brew, the types of drinks you enjoy, and your kitchen setup. Here’s a concise guide to help you narrow down your choices and find a machine that truly enhances your coffee experience.
Brewing Method & Drink Preference
The first step is deciding what kind of coffee you want to make. Drip coffee makers are excellent for larger batches of classic black coffee, often emphasizing clarity and aroma. Espresso machines cater to those who crave rich, concentrated shots, ideal for lattes, cappuccinos, and Americanos. Single-serve brewers offer convenience and variety with pods, perfect for quick, individual cups. Percolators, a more traditional method, deliver a robust, often stronger brew. Consider if you need a machine that can do multiple things, like a dual espresso/drip system, or if a dedicated machine for your preferred style is better.
Key Features & Customization
Beyond the basic brewing, look at features that enhance your control and convenience. Adjustable brew strength, programmable timers, and integrated grinders (especially burr grinders for superior consistency) are valuable for drip machines. For espresso makers, a high-bar pressure pump (15-20 bar is ideal), NTC temperature control, pre-infusion, and a quality steam wand for milk frothing are crucial for barista-level results. A removable water reservoir simplifies refilling, and an auto-shutoff feature adds safety and energy efficiency. Always prioritize machines with durable, food-safe materials, especially for components that contact water and coffee.
Capacity & Counter Space
Consider how much coffee you typically brew and the available space in your kitchen. Single-serve machines are compact but require frequent refills for multiple users. Drip coffee makers vary from 8 to 12 cups, suitable for families or offices. Espresso machines often have smaller water tanks, geared towards 1-2 servings at a time, though some larger models exist. Measure your counter space and cabinet clearance before committing to a larger unit, ensuring it fits comfortably without feeling cramped.

Understanding the Specs
Brewing Pressure (Espresso Machines)
For espresso machines, brewing pressure is measured in bars and is crucial for extracting rich flavors and a beautiful crema. A 15-bar to 20-bar pump is generally considered optimal for home espresso makers, pushing water through finely ground coffee at the right force. Lower pressure can result in weak, under-extracted shots, while excessively high pressure might lead to over-extraction and bitterness. Machines like the Breville Barista Express and Gevi Commercial Espresso Maker highlight their powerful pumps for this reason, ensuring a robust and balanced espresso.
Water Temperature Consistency
Consistent water temperature is paramount for speciality coffee, as it directly impacts extraction and flavor. The ideal brewing temperature for most coffee is between 195°F and 205°F (90°C and 96°C). Machines with PID (Proportional-Integral-Derivative) control, like the Breville Barista Express, maintain this temperature precisely throughout the brewing cycle, preventing temperature fluctuations that can lead to sour or bitter coffee. For drip machines, SCA certification, as seen in the Moccamaster and OXO Brew, guarantees adherence to strict temperature standards, ensuring optimal flavor extraction.
FAQ
What makes a coffee maker “speciality”?
Speciality coffee makers are designed to provide precise control over brewing variables like water temperature, saturation, and extraction time. This precision helps unlock the full flavor potential of high-quality beans, often meeting standards set by organizations like the Specialty Coffee Association (SCA). They go beyond basic brewing to offer features like pre-infusion, integrated grinders, or advanced milk frothing systems.
Is an integrated grinder worth it?
Yes, an integrated grinder can significantly improve your coffee quality by ensuring you brew with freshly ground beans, which retain more aroma and flavor. It also saves counter space and simplifies your routine. Look for models with conical burr grinders for the most consistent grind, as consistency is key to even extraction.
How often should I clean my speciality coffee maker?
Regular cleaning is crucial for maintaining taste and machine longevity. For daily use, rinse removable parts like carafes, portafilters, and milk wands. Descaling should be done every 1-3 months, depending on your water hardness, to remove mineral buildup. Machines with self-clean functions or descaling indicators can simplify this process.
Can I use any coffee beans in a speciality coffee maker?
While you can use any beans, speciality coffee makers are best paired with high-quality, freshly roasted beans to truly appreciate their capabilities. Experiment with different roasts and origins to find your favorites, and consider grinding beans just before brewing for the freshest taste.
